cancel
Showing results for 
Search instead for 
Did you mean: 

Excel - Save as / Remoteprozeduraufruf fehlgeschlagen

ChrisBlechschmi
Level 3

Liebe Community, liebes BP-Team,

seit einiger Zeit bekomme ich in meinem Prozess folgende Fehlermeldung.

Es macht hier keinen Unterschied, ob der Prozess attended oder unattended läuft.

Die Fehlermeldung tritt immer zum Zeitpunkt "save workbook as" auf. 

Hat irgendjemand hierzu eine Idee, ist auf den gleichen Fehler gestoßen oder kann eine Lösung anbieten?


36235.png

Die Parameter sind folgende:

36236.png

36237.png

Vielen Dank im Voraus.

Viele Grüße

Chris

6 REPLIES 6

John__Carter
Staff
Staff
Sorry for my English Chris. Can you try temporarily removing the Run Macro step, to see if that makes any difference? I'm wondering if there is something in the macro that his having an effect.
36233.png

ChrisBlechschmi
Level 3

Hi John. English is fine for me 😉

Well, I already did. Still same issue:

36234.png

In the save as step, excel loads for a short moment, then aborts and the status appears.

Walter.Koller
Level 11
Hallo,

Ziemlich sicher hast Du diese Punkte schon selbst getestet, aber fragen muss ich trotzdem 🙂

In dem unteren Screenshot hast Du ein Show eingebaut. Wenn Du den Prozess laufen lässt bis er abbricht, kannst du dann manuell in Excel speichern?

Welchen Wert hat die Variable [this week - file name]? Ist es ein absoluter oder relativer Pfad? ("meinXLS.xlsx" vs "c:\temp\meinXLS.xlsx")
Kannst du den current value nehmen und in Excel in dem Save As Dialog Fenster einfügen und speichern? (dh copy&paste)
Hast Du Berechtigungen in dem Zielordner Dateien zu erstellen und zu ändern? 
Eventuell einmal probieren den current value von [this week - file name] auf etwas einfaches ändern, zB "c:\temp\meinXLS.xls" und probieren ob Save As funktioniert.

Ist das Problem nur bei diesem Arbeitsplatz?
...nur bei dieser Excel Datei?

Grüße,
 Walter

ChrisBlechschmi
Level 3

Hallo Walter,

erstmal vielen Dank für die Ansätze 🙂

Meine Antworten hinter deinen Fragen in rot markiert:

In dem unteren Screenshot hast Du ein Show eingebaut. Wenn Du den Prozess laufen lässt bis er abbricht, kannst du dann manuell in Excel speichern? Das Show ist eigentlich nicht im Prozess. Ich wollte nur mal schauen, wie die Verarbeitung der Datei ist. Wenn die Datei aus dem Prozess heraus geöffnet ist und ich versuche sie zu speichern, schließt nach dem Speichern sofort Excel und unter dem entsprechenden Pfad liegt keine Datei. Das ist schon etwas weird, kann ich mir aber nicht erklären.

Welchen Wert hat die Variable [this week - file name]? Ist es ein absoluter oder relativer Pfad? ("meinXLS.xlsx" vs "c:\temp\meinXLS.xlsx") 

Ein relativer Pfad, der dann zuvor über eine calculation stage berechnet wird. 


Kannst du den current value nehmen und in Excel in dem Save As Dialog Fenster einfügen und speichern? (dh copy&paste)

Siehe Antwort zu Frage 1.


Hast Du Berechtigungen in dem Zielordner Dateien zu erstellen und zu ändern? 

Ja, das ist kein Thema.


Eventuell einmal probieren den current value von [this week - file name] auf etwas einfaches ändern, zB "c:\temp\meinXLS.xls" und probieren ob Save As funktioniert.

Hier wird dann die Fehlermeldung ausgegeben, die ich in meinem ersten Post gesendet habe.



Ist das Problem nur bei diesem Arbeitsplatz?

Das ist nur ein Problem auf der virtuellen Maschine über die wir den Bot nutzen. 


...nur bei dieser Excel Datei?

Nicht nur bei dieser Excel Datei, aber nur in dem Prozess.

Viele Grüße

Chris

Walter.Koller
Level 11
Also gibt es dieses Problem nur auf der Runtime Resource wo der Roboter läuft, wenn ich Dich richtig verstanden habe?
Dann hat die Office Installation ein Problem und ich würde eine Neuinstallation vorschlagen. 

Wir hatten so ein Problem mit Save As noch nicht, dafür aber auf einzelnen Arbeitsplätzen andere Schwierigkeiten. Das haben wir mit einer Neuinstallation behoben. 
Meistens lassen wir gleich Windows neu installieren. Da wir vorgefertigte SW Pakete und Standardinstallationen haben geht das recht flott.

Grüße, 
 Walter

ChrisBlechschmi
Level 3

Genau. Das ist schon echt seltsam.

Danke für den Tipp. Das hab ich in Auftrag gegeben.

Ich hab mir zwischenzeitlich mal ein neues Object für das Speichern in Excel erstellt, aber auch hier keinen Erfolg.

Auf jeden Fall Danke für die Ansätze.

Ich werde dann die hoffentlich baldige Lösung auch hier posten.

Viele Grüße

Chris